3 D Graphics

An Invitation to 3-D Vision: From Images to Geometric Models by Yi Ma, Stefano Soatto, Jana Kosecká, S. Shankar Sastry

By Yi Ma, Stefano Soatto, Jana Kosecká, S. Shankar Sastry

This e-book introduces the geometry of 3D imaginative and prescient, that's, the reconstruction of three-D versions of items from a suite of 2-D photographs. It info the vintage concept of 2 view geometry and exhibits extra right software for learning the geometry of a number of perspectives is the so-called rank attention of the a number of view matrix. It additionally develops sensible reconstruction algorithms and discusses attainable extensions of the speculation.

Show description

Read Online or Download An Invitation to 3-D Vision: From Images to Geometric Models PDF

Similar 3d graphics books

Mastering AutoCAD Civil 3D 2011

The one finished reference and educational for Civil 3D 2011 Civil 3D is Autodesk’s renowned, strong civil engineering software program, and this totally up-to-date advisor is the one one counseled by means of Autodesk to aid scholars arrange for certification assessments. full of professional suggestions, tips, ideas, and tutorials, this e-book covers each element of Civil 3D 2011, the popular software program package deal for designing roads, highways, subdivisions, drainage and sewer structures, and different large-scale civic initiatives.

Maya Feature Creature Creations (Graphics Series)

Realize how you can construct commercial-quality, anatomy-based CG characters utilizing Maya with "Maya function Creature Creations, moment version. " In modern day aggressive leisure industry, lively videos and games require more advantageous images and sensible characters, making it vital that 3D artists and architects grasp state of the art software program like Maya.

Away3D 3.6 Cookbook

Over eighty functional recipes for growing attractive pics and results with the interesting Away3D engine useful counsel and strategies to take your Away 3D purposes to the head unearths the secrets and techniques of cleansing your scene from z-sorting artifacts with out killing your CPU Get 2nd items into the 3D international through studying to paintings with TextField3D and extracting images from vector snap shots study crucial themes like collision detection, elevation interpreting, terrain new release, skyboxes, and lots more and plenty extra achieve an specific and functional creation to Molehill, the following new release of 3D APIs for the Flash platform - through making a rotating sphere from scratch.

OpenGL ES 3.0 Programming Guide, 2nd Edition

OpenGL ES is the industry's major software program interface and snap shots library for rendering refined 3D photographs on hand held and embedded units. the most recent model, OpenGL ES three. zero, makes it attainable to create gorgeous visuals for brand spanking new video games and apps, with out compromising gadget functionality or battery lifestyles.

Extra resources for An Invitation to 3-D Vision: From Images to Geometric Models

Example text

2. What are null(O) and range(O) for a nonzero vector w E IR3? Can you describe intuitively the geometric relationship between these two subspaces in IR3? 10 (Noncommutativity of rotation matrices). What is the matrix that represents a rotation about the X -axis or the Y-axis by an angle B? In addition to that 1. Compute the matrix Rl that is the combination of a rotation about the X -axis by 7r /3 followed by a rotation about the Z-axis by 7r /6. Verify that the resulting matrix is also a rotation matrix.

Analytically, three-dimensional Euclidean space can be represented globally by a Cartesian coordinate frame: every point p E lE 3 can be identified with a point in ~3 with three coordinates Sometimes, we may also use [X, Y,zjT to indicate individual coordinates instead of [Xl, X 2, X3]T . Through such an assignment of a Cartesian frame, one establishes a one-to-one correspondence between lE 3 and ~3, which allows us to safely talk about points and their coordinates as if they were the same thing.

5. Coordinate and velocity transformations 35 1,2, . , m, correspondingly. If it is only the position, not the time, that matters, we will often use gi as a shorthand for g(td, and similarly Ri for R(t;) , Ti for T(ti), and Xi for X(ti). 27) When the starting time is not t = 0, the relative motion between the camera at time t2 and time t1 will be denoted by g(t2' td E SE(3). 6. Composition of rigid-body motions. X(tI) , X (t2) , X(t 3) are the coordinates of the point p with respect to the three camera frames at time t = t 1 , t2 , is.

Download PDF sample

Rated 4.62 of 5 – based on 40 votes